Summary of Job:
The Associate IT Systems Specialist will serve as the initial point of contact for all IT infrastructure for offices across the organization. Will engage in efforts with the IT Team to support users, optimize up time for systems, and manage desktops and machines for all users. Spends the majority of time on standard end user or IT support. This job is hybrid and will be based out of our HQ in Austin, TX.
Description of Job Duties:
- Provide first line technical support to internal users
- Monitor, manage, and administer network, end-point & security devices
- Handle computer support, setup and user on- and off-boarding
- Support VoIP phone systems
- Google Workplace and Office 365 support
- Participate in Security & Privacy operational reviews
- Service authorization requests as assigned
- Maintain support relationships with outsourced services and vendors as needed
- Evaluate and recommend improvements to IT processes
- Automate internal processes using scripting languages, Zapier, and similar tools
- Continuous tool evaluation to align with best practices and innovation
- Logs, alerts and event response
- Other duties as assigned
Required Education, Knowledge and Special Skills:
- Basic knowledge of how to execute and improve the management of our IT infrastructure.
- Hands-on IT Support experience in a production environment
- Experience supporting Microsoft Windows 10+ and MacOS systems
- Understanding of networking concepts such as DNS, DHCP, Email, HTTP, SSL, OSI Model, ICMP and TCP/IP protocols and applications
- Experience with Cloud Infrastructures such as Google Cloud Platform, AWS, and others.
- Experience with SAML/SSO solutions such as JumpCloud
- Experience with Mobile Device Management
- Experience supporting one or more Linux distributions
- Ability to resolve technical issues effectively and efficiently
- Excellent verbal and written communication skills, including the ability to explain technical terminology to non-technical end users
Preferred Knowledge and Experience:
- 1 - 2 years of experience in IT support for a business environment
- Prior experience in the pharmacy industry

What you need to know about the Austin Tech Scene
Austin has a diverse and thriving tech ecosystem thanks to home-grown companies like Dell and major campuses for IBM, AMD and Apple. The state’s flagship university, the University of Texas at Austin, is known for its engineering school, and the city is known for its annual South by Southwest tech and media conference. Austin’s tech scene spans many verticals, but it’s particularly known for hardware, including semiconductors, as well as AI, biotechnology and cloud computing. And its food and music scene, low taxes and favorable climate has made the city a destination for tech workers from across the country.
Key Facts About Austin Tech
- Number of Tech Workers: 180,500; 13.7% of overall workforce (2024 CompTIA survey)
- Major Tech Employers: Dell, IBM, AMD, Apple, Alphabet
- Key Industries: Artificial intelligence, hardware, cloud computing, software, healthtech
- Funding Landscape: $4.5 billion in VC funding in 2024 (Pitchbook)
- Notable Investors: Live Oak Ventures, Austin Ventures, Hinge Capital, Gigafund, KdT Ventures, Next Coast Ventures, Silverton Partners
- Research Centers and Universities: University of Texas, Southwestern University, Texas State University, Center for Complex Quantum Systems, Oden Institute for Computational Engineering and Sciences, Texas Advanced Computing Center
